SACCO FOUNDATION MATHEMATICS SCHOLARSHIP PROGRAM AIMS TO EXPAND
Award recognizes outstanding efforts in the field of mathematics in Harford County
Forest Hill, Maryland – The William J. Sacco Critical Thinking Foundation will present The Dr. William J. Sacco Award for Excellence in Applied Mathematics for 2012 at its inaugural fundraising event next month. The scholarship program was begun in 2004 and honors Dr. Sacco for his lifetime accomplishments in the field of applied mathematics and for his ceaseless dedication to the mentoring of young people in Harford County.
The goal of the Dr. William J. Sacco Award for Excellence in Applied Mathematics is to recognize and reward thosehigh school students in Harford County who have demonstrated outstanding ability and aptitude in the field of mathematics and whose work reflects the concepts and processes that were espoused by Dr. Sacco. Recipients will receive a $1,000 scholarship toward their continuing education.
The William J. Sacco Foundation was created following Dr. Sacco’s passing on July 20, 2011. As a Harford County resident for more than 50 years, Dr. Sacco served in the United States Army, taught mathematics at Bel Air High School and worked for the Department of Defense at Aberdeen Proving Ground. He earned a Ph.D. in applied mathematics from the University of Delaware, taught at several universities and was the chief consultant for the American College of Surgeons Major Trauma Outcome Study. Dr. Sacco also co-founded Tri-Analytics, Inc., a medical data management, software, and research company. As a researcher, he was world renowned for making key contributions to the development of trauma severity scores with applications to patient triage, tracking, and outcome evaluation, in particular, the injury severity score, which is used throughout the world today. He was named an Honorary Fellow of the American Association for the Surgery of Trauma in 1999 for his lifetime contributions in this field.
Forest Hill-based Digital Innovation, Inc. initiated the scholarship program in 2004 to recognize the mentoring efforts and contributions Dr. Sacco made within the field of mathematics. This year will be the first time the Award will formally be presented by the William J. Sacco Foundation.
“Dr. Sacco’s work in mathematics and how it could be applied to trauma medicine impacted the lives of millions of people,”says Dr. John F. Kutcher, Foundation Chairman and President & CEO of Digital Innovation, Inc. “Bill Sacco was a friend and mentor and we are proud to continue his legacy by recognizing the efforts of Harford County’s motivated and outstanding students.”
